NFI Diesel Technician Expectations & Requirements:

  • Follow DOT & OSHA safety procedures consistently 
  • Perform proper preventive maintenance
  • Diagnose and repair of tractor and trailer-related defects & repairs
  • Examine, troubleshoot, and repair electrical and mechanical problems using standard testing procedures and computer diagnostic equipment
  • Perform emergency road calls
  • Perform DOT inspection per FMSCA guidelines
  • Assist in parts inventory management
  • Must be able to communicate with internal customers and have good customer service, oral and written communication skills.
  • Must be able to lift and/or pull 75 lbs or more without restriction, stand or lie for extended periods to repair equipment, and have flexible movement: to reach equipment and/or parts and maneuver equipment
  • Must be able to work outside in inclement weather conditions and an environment with excessive noise and respiratory hazards without restriction


NFI Diesel Technician Qualifications:

  • Must have a valid driver’s license with an acceptable driving record
  • Own necessary essential tools
  • Technical or advanced degree or equivalent maintenance experience
  • Preferred ability to obtain a Class B license
  • Preferred ASE Certification in 4 areas, including PM and brakes
  • Preferred exposure to Windows-based computer systems
  • Diagnostic and troubleshooting competency relating to equipment repairs & maintenance
  • Successfully demonstrated problem-solving skills
  • Examples of teamwork and customer service skills, including good oral and written communication skills.
